Floods displaced 650,000 Nigerian children in six years – UNICEF

No fewer than 650,000 Nigerian children were displaced due to floods from 2016 to 2021, the United Nations Children’s Fund said. The UN agency also said over 110 million Nigerian children are at risk of climate change, having confronted the harsh realities of rising temperatures, flooding, drought, and severe storms.
